2024 Kia EV9 range: 3-row EV tops 300 miles on less than 100 kwh

Green Car Reports

Kia on Thursday confirmed final EPA range estimates for its 2024 EV9 electric SUV—and they’re better than originally targeted. The 2024 Kia EV9 will return up to 304 miles of EPA range with its 99.8-kwh kwh battery pack, Kia revealed, in the EV9 Light Long Range. kwh battery, will return 230 miles.

Second-generation Kia Niro debuts in hybrid, PHEV and EV variants

Green Car Congress

The all-new Kia Niro CUV made its North American debut at the New York International Auto Show. Improved cooling, friction and combustion technologies ensure maximum fuel efficiency, and Niro HEV returns a targeted 53 mpg combined and an estimated driving range of 588 miles. Targeted AER for the Niro EV is 253 miles.
